Are you a bitcoin newbie? No problem! You can buy some bitcoins at one of the three major exchanges, which are Mt. Gox, BTC-e, and Vircurex! I'll give you a list of the pros and cons of each right here in this blog post!

Mt. Gox (mtgox.com) is secure and safe, but charges a 0.6% fee on all successful trades and only trades with some national currencies and Bitcoin.  It is the most reputable of all the bitcoin exchanges but lacks support for other currencies.

BTC-e (btc-e.com) supports multiple currency trading, such as Bitcoin and US Dollar, Euro, and Russian Ruble, as well Litecoins and Namecoins, which are two alternative cryptocurrencies.
